When transistors replaced vacuum tubes in the 1950s, op amps became smaller, and when integrated circuits were invented in the 1960s, op amps were among the first chips to be designed.

They are normally powered from split supplies, as shown in figure 2b, providing positive, negative, and common zero volt supply rails, enabling the op amp output to swing either side of the zero volts value and to be set to zero when the differential input voltage is zero.
